HERITAGE OF WESTERN AUSTRALIA ACT 1990 - SECT 46

46 .         The Register

        (1)         There shall be established a Register, to be known as the Register of Heritage Places, in a prescribed form.

        (2)         The Council shall compile and maintain the Register.

        (3)         A place shall not be entered in the Register, and an entry made in the Register shall not be amended or removed, otherwise than in accordance with this Part.

        (4)         Where the Minister — 

            (a)         in the case of a place vested in the Crown, or in a person on behalf of the Crown, in right of the State — after consultation with the Minister of the Crown responsible for the maintenance of that place; or

            (b)         in the case of any other place — at the request of, or with the consent of, the owner,

                approves of a proposed amendment being made to the description of, or other particulars relating to, a place entered in the Register (being an amendment not resulting in a reduction in the area of the land affected) the Council shall cause that amendment to be made to the Register.
